Almost finished with the Webley. Still got a bit of tweaking to do on some areas, but nothing more than a little fine tuning at this point. The biggest part of the detailing will be getting the lettering engraved. Still, nearly there and will be ready to fun molds soon.

These are just a couple of quick pics in black primer, but as soon as I have all the detailing done, I'll take proper photos of a fully painted one for you. As you can see the barrel, chamber, barrel strap, hammer, and safety selector are all moveable. I'm going to leave the trigger static though as it would have added too much more time and expense.
